NSPCC Assembly
Today in school, Mr Gilchrist delivered a special NSPCC focused Speak Out. Stay Safe assembly, which focused on helping children understand their right to feel safe and to speak out if they are worried. It was first delivered to Primary 4 through to 7 pupils in the morning and Primary 1 to 3 pupils in the afternoon.
The pupils were highly engaged throughout the session and contributed thoughtfully, offering many insightful suggestions about situations that might make children feel sad, unhappy or unsafe. They also showed a strong understanding of who they could speak to if they needed help, both in school and beyond.
The assembly encouraged open discussion and reinforced the important message that children are not alone and that help is always available. This forms part of our ongoing commitment to safeguarding and wellbeing, with further Speak Out. Stay Safe learning planned for Term 3.
We are also looking forward to welcoming the NSPCC into school next week, when they will deliver assemblies for P3/4 and P6/7, continuing to strengthen pupils’ confidence to speak out and stay safe.
